摘要

PURPOSE: To stably produce fiber which has high frictional resistance properties and imparts a cloth such as woven or knitted fabrics with high frictional resistance as well as a soft fabric hand and obtain cloth made of the high frictional resistance fiber. ;CONSTITUTION: This fiber is a conjugated one which is composed of a thermoplastic elastomer composition and a thermoplastic resin where at least a part of the elastomer composition is exposed to the fiber surfaces. A high frictional resistance fiber with static and dynamic frictional resistance of ≥100gf, strength of ≥1.0g/d. elongation of ≥40% is obtained by melt-extruding together a thermoplastic elastomer composition with a melt flow of 8-30g/10min and a thermoplastic resin with a melt flow of 5-30g/10min at 200-300°C to form into in a sheath-core type or side-by-side type and drawing the conjugated fiber. The use of this fiber gives cloth or fabric having high-friction fabric surface.;COPYRIGHT: (C)1997,JPO
